Problem

Foldable display devices face issues with foreign matter entering through the gap between the cover case and the hinge case, leading to potential damage and defects.

Innovation Solution

Incorporating protrusions on the cover case and hinge case, along with dust caps made of rubber or silicone, to reduce the gap and prevent foreign particles from entering when the device is folded, while allowing easy folding operation.

AI summary

A foldable display device is described. The foldable display device comprises: a first support member and a second support member, which are separated from each other, a display module disposed on the first support member and the second support member, a hinge coupling one side of the first support member and one side of the second support member, a hinge cover surrounding the hinge and comprising a dust cap on an upper edge thereof, a first back cover disposed under the first support member and comprising a first protrusion at one end thereof, and a second back cover disposed under the second support member and comprising a second protrusion at one end thereof, the dust cap is in contact with the first protrusion and the second protrusion when the display module is folded.
